The full-measure conjecture for conditions (I') and (II')
Let be the simplex on which the TRIP map acts, and let conditions (I') and (II') be the conditions defined in the paper for the associated coding dynamics.
Full-measure conjecture. There is a subset of of full Lebesgue measure on which condition (I') or condition (II') is satisfied.
The preceding proposition verifies these conditions on explicit sets and their iterated preimages. The conjecture asserts that the exceptional set contained in the invariant region has Lebesgue measure zero.
